New Plan to Pick Football Manager

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Candidates for the positions of manager and assistant manager of the Freshman football team are directed to report at the office of the Athletic Association, in the Union, tomorrow morning at 8.30 o'clock. The competition will differ somewhat from those of previous years, as there are more than two final jobs to be had. On or about October 24, the leading candidates only will be retained, and these men will be appointed managers and assistant managers of the various dormitory teams; the first two competitors, of course, being given the direction of the 1918 eleven itself.

The work will consist mainly of office and field work, and as the final selection is based largely on actual work done rather than on mere knowledge of the requirements, no experience is at all necessary. W. BLANCHARD '16, Assistant Manager.   T. K. RICHARDS '15, Manager.
